Jiu-Jitsu League Germany has just announced a huge team grappling tournament that has the highest prize in the country’s BJJ history available. With a grand prize of €10,000 on the line for the winning team, some of the best competitors from all corners of Europe are travelling to Frankfurt for a chance to win it. The event takes place on August 30th, 2025 and it’s the brainchild of three experienced black belt competitors. Alexander Sak, Ahmed Laaribi, and Jurij Schiefenbusch are the founders of Jiu-Jitsu League and together with the help of some key sponsors they have put together this monumental event.
8 teams will be battling it out for the grand prize and each one consists of 5 competitors, filling out each of the standard ADCC weight classes. All 8 teams have been announced already and although there’s talented grapplers in each one, there’s a few that stand out among them. Team Neanderthal have a strong pairing in the lighter weight classes with Daniel De Groot at 66kg and Jed Hue at 77kg, while Munich MMA have Manuel Pilato at 88kg and a great entrant at over 99kg in Moritz Kollensperger. These two teams might be the slight early favorites but anything can happen in a team grappling tournament.
Because there will be so many matches going on and the winning team will have to beat 3 others to claim the title, a lot can go wrong for even the best grapplers in the world. That element of unpredictability is a big part of what makes team grappling events so exciting, combined with how easy it is for interesting stories to develop in each match. Then of course, the €10,000 grand prize will have everyone fighting tooth and nail to take their share back home. Jiu-Jitsu League Germany Team Championship 2025 Lineup
Team Neanderthal
-66kg: Daniel De Groot
-77kg: Jed Hue
-88kg: Richard Husenica
-99kg: Julien Goustrani
+99kg: Louis Theodoridis
Kingdom Jiu-Jitsu
-66kg: Marcos Cavans
-77kg: Giuliano Spera
-88kg: Dima Ajdakov
-99kg: Rui Alves
+99kg: Antonio Fierro
GF Team
-66kg: Leonardo Neves
-77kg: Timm Neumann
-88kg: Karim Aly
-99kg: Yusup Magomedov
+99kg: Kristiyan Krastev
Matrix Jiu-Jitsu
-66kg: Bruno Amaddeo
-77kg: Ralf Habermeh
-88kg: Christian Weigerber
-99kg: Sven Groten
+99kg: Mraz Avdoyan
Team Hamburg
-66kg: Askab Elikhanov
-77kg: Umalt Tumaev
-88kg: Marcel Said
-99kg: Finn Meskn
+99kg: Timon Huss
Munich MMA
-66kg: Loris Zanolini
-77kg: Raphael Lesnino
-88kg: Manuel Pilato
-99kg: Erol Bayraktar
+99kg: Moritz Kollensperger
Kraft Und Gluck Submission Wrestling
-66kg: Tamay Bayazit
-77kg: Denys Pastukh
-88kg: Finn Schmid
-99kg: Adrian Zeitner
+99kg: Sven Saiko
Choke Me Gently
-66kg: Rowka Hauke
-77kg: Rayan Daou
-88kg: Burak Basak
-99kg: Leonhardt Tasche
+99kg: Thomas Alexandrovic
